Agave ‘Mexican’ (Agave horrida) is a striking, slow-growing succulent known for its compact size and unique, spiny appearance. Native to Mexico, this species features thick, fleshy, blue-gray leaves with sharp, curved spines along the edges and a sharp terminal spine at the tip. Unlike larger agaves, Agave horrida stays relatively small, usually reaching about 1 to 2 feet (30–60 cm) in height and width. It thrives in full sun, well-draining soil, and is highly drought-tolerant. Ideal for xeriscaping and container planting, it requires minimal maintenance, needing only occasional watering during dry spells. Its dramatic look makes it a popular choice for desert or rock gardens.
